In a recent interview, Gabe Newell challenges the conventional startup culture focused on VC funding. He argues that relying on pitch documents distracts from creating actual value, leading to wasteful practices. Newell emphasizes that a successful business should prioritize customer satisfaction over chasing capital. > "If you listen to your customers... it's ridiculously easier to build a business." This perspective is refreshing in an industry often driven by hype and funding rounds. His insights reveal a stark contrast to the Silicon Valley model, which frequently prioritizes growth over sustainability. Ultimately, Newell's approach is rooted in a customer-centric philosophy, advocating for genuine value creation.
